Output 2ed1364ab82406cfde1134c30a86c04a4e8f57ecd4e15a8975234b0aee6a149e:62

value
23179
script pubkey
OP_0 OP_PUSHBYTES_20 3090aef48d93ef5adbec1576147c9c59490b8da7
address
bc1qxzg2aaydj0h44klvz4mpglyut9yshrd8redx42
transaction
2ed1364ab82406cfde1134c30a86c04a4e8f57ecd4e15a8975234b0aee6a149e
spent
true